A square pond has 2 m sides and is 1 m deep. If it is to be enlarged, the depth remaining the same, into a circular pond with the diagonal of the square as diameter as shown in the figure, then what would be the volume of earth to be removed? `(2pi-2)m^3` (b) `(2pi-4)m^3` (c) `(4pi-2)m^3` (d) `(4pi-4)m^3`
